Description
 
The cBio Symposium brings together scientists with multidisciplinary interests in biology, from budding young scientists to well established leaders. It was founded at the Institute for Advanced Biosciences, Keio University in 2013. The 2nd Symposium has grown to include a bigger and more international program committee and invited speakers. The participants of the event are encouraged to form deep scientific collaborations and friendships, not only across their diverse research fields, but also surpassing global borders.

cBio topics include:
- Biological networks
- High-dimensional complexity
- Synthetic biology & artificial life
- Stem & cancer cell dynamics
- Systems immunology

or ANY other aspects of Complex Systems Biologyfrom computational/theoretical to experimental works
